Job Description
The Project Manager is responsible for ensuring timely, accurate, and customer-satisfactory deployments and expansions within identified geographic markets.
This role focuses on supporting customers in specified markets but may involve managing multi-market deployments simultaneously.
The Project Manager leads and coordinates inter-departmental activities to guarantee accurate and timely deployments.
Collaboration with Sales Engineering, Data Center Operations, and Sales ensures seamless communication and successful customer experiences.
Key Responsibilities:
- Plan, implement, and manage customer move-in, expansion, and migration projects
- Coordinate with other Project Managers to complete multi-market deployments
- Develop project scope of work documents and define project deliverables and plans in collaboration with customers, Sales Engineering, Data Center Operations, and Sales
- Ensure quality delivery and customer satisfaction by verifying accuracy against Master Service Agreements/Order Forms and contractual Service Level Agreements
- Manage support resources to ensure accurate work orders
- Deliver excellent customer service throughout the project lifecycle by anticipating customer needs and communicating proactively
- Collaborate with internal business units to evaluate, identify, and resolve project risks
- Identify areas for process improvement and collaborate with business units to implement changes
